Winter time: time to clean the gutters

Category: Gutter cleaning, Maintenance

Do I need to clean my gutters?

Absolutely. One of the most challenging tasks in building maintenance is gutter cleaning, but it’s an essential one. It’s a reoccurring issue that’s worse in winter, when wind and rain force leaves and other debris into the gutter. When they become clogged, excess water can overflow or pool on the roof, putting your building at risk of flooding or damage to its structural foundations, as well as rot and damp.

Relatively inexpensive, it should be near the top of your regular maintenance schedule as a preventative measure. It’ll save you money on costly repairs in the long run.

Signs your gutters require professional cleaning:

  • Nesting birds and growing plants

Animal and plant activity around your gutters is a surefire sign that there’s stagnant water, leaves and other debris building up in them.

  • Overflowing water

Water that overflows from your gutters means your drainage system is blocked. What should be draining away could pool and leak through to your interiors, causing internal water damage that’s costly to repair.

  • Sagging gutters

Full guttering becomes incredibly heavy and sags under the weight of debris and water, which can result in leaks or broken gutters that fall off the building, posing a risk to whoever is on the street below. You may not be insured for this if your gutters aren’t regularly maintained.

  • Stained siding

Water that escapes your guttering will run down the façade of your building, which is unsightly and can cause damage to the surface, as well as encourage damp and mould growth inside.
